2016-08-04 14 views
1

休暇時間と休暇時間に基づいて列車到着時刻を計算する必要があります。 depTimeはJavaユーティリティの日付と時間(Minutes)です.Timeを使用して期間を追加する必要があります。datetimeに分を追加するには、ApacheのCommonsのDateUtilsを使用すると思いますが、数式を完了できません。 これを達成する方法を教えてください。ヒベネイトの@Formulaで日付時刻を計算する

@Column(name = "DEP_TIME") 
private Date depTime; 

@Column(name = "DURATION") 
private int duration; 

@Formula(DateUtils.addMinutes(depTime,duration)) 
private Date arrTime; 

が任意の別の方法は、Hibernateのエンティティでこれを達成するためならば、私は@Formula

Type mismatch: cannot convert from Date 
    to String. 

ヘルプのイム取得コンパイルエラー上で定義されている場合。

おかげ

+0

あなたはミリ秒単位で日時を変換することができます... – Gokul

答えて

関連する問題